ASHRAE Awards $218,500 in Scholarships to 40 Students for 2025-26

ASHRAE has announced the recipients of 40 Society scholarships totaling $218,500 for the 2025-26 academic year. The awards recognize students pursuing studies in engineering and technology related to HVAC and refrigeration.

“Supporting the next generation of engineers is one of the most impactful ways ASHRAE can help build a more sustainable future,” said 2025-26 ASHRAE President Bill McQuade, P.E., CDP, Fellow ASHRAE, LEED AP. “These scholarships recognize academic excellence and a commitment to the advancement of the built environment. We are proud to invest in the students who will lead the transformation of our industry.”

The ASHRAE Presidents Scholarship, worth $12,500 and awarded over two years, went to Lona Le, a sustainable energy engineering and physics student at Simon Fraser University.

Scholarships valued at $10,000 each were awarded to Sadia Ashraf (University of Houston), Debora Bartosova (State University of New York, Canton), José Collante (Universidad del Norte), Jackson Kamm (University of Toledo), Benjamin Taylor (Utah State University), Ryan Ray (Kansas State University) and Paul Odewale (Federal University of Technology, Akure).

Applications for the 2026-27 undergraduate engineering, technology, regional/chapter and university-specific scholarships are now open, with a deadline of December 1, 2025.
